Preserving a Delicate Specimen
Bat taxidermy operates in a different realm than most game animal mounting. Bats are small, anatomically complex, and most species are protected under state and federal law. The challenge isn't just technical—it's legal and ethical. If you're considering bat preservation, you're entering territory where regulations, species protection, and proper sourcing matter more than in almost any other area of taxidermy. This isn't a casual hobby area. There are genuine consequences to getting it wrong.
Bat preservation is done by museums, research institutions, and specialized hobbyists who understand the legal constraints and the craft's technical demands. The skill ceiling is high, the legal framework is strict, and the ethical considerations are real. But done properly, bat preservation contributes to science and education in ways that other mounts don't. This guide covers what's actually possible, where specimens come from, how preservation works for these remarkable flying mammals, and what the legal requirements actually are.
Legal Framework and Species Protection
This is the first conversation you need to have. Most bat species in North America are protected, either under state law or the Endangered Species Act. Possession, collection, or mounting of protected bats requires permits. Working without proper permits is a federal offense carrying fines up to $25,000 and potential criminal charges.
Federal Protection Under the Endangered Species Act

Even bats that aren't formally listed often receive protection under state wildlife laws. The Mexican free-tailed bat, the little brown bat, the big brown bat, and many others are completely protected in most states. Some states list nearly all bat species as protected fauna, meaning collection, possession, or disturbance without a permit is illegal.
Federal protection is strict. The penalties are severe. There is no grandfather clause for inherited specimens. There is no "it was already dead" exception. If you possess a protected bat without documentation of legal acquisition and proper permits, it's illegal, period.
State-by-State Species Variation
Every state has different regulations for different species. Some states protect all bats; others have species-specific regulations. The little brown bat is protected in some states and regulated differently in others. Your state might allow collection of certain species under specific conditions while prohibiting others entirely. The complexity is real, and assumption is dangerous. Before you do anything—before you even think about approaching a bat specimen—verify the legal status of that specific species in your specific state with your state's wildlife agency. Not a website. Not a hunting guide. An actual conversation with your state's Fish and Wildlife department.
Acquisition and Permitting for Legal Specimens
Legal sources for bat specimens are limited and specific:
- Wildlife rehabilitation centers: Bats that die in care can sometimes be preserved with proper permits. The rehab center must have documentation of the bat's arrival, cause of death, and species identification. This documentation is essential for taxidermist.
- Museums and research institutions: They occasionally work with taxidermists on specimen preservation. These are institutional relationships, not casual hobby work.
- Scientific collectors with permits: Licensed researchers with appropriate permits can legally collect specimens. This is professional work with strict documentation requirements.
- Captive-bred bats from educational programs: In rare cases, captive-bred bats from zoos or educational facilities can be preserved, but even this requires permission from the institution and documentation.
Acquiring a bat without documented legal origin is illegal. Before you contact a taxidermist, verify that your specimen has legitimate provenance. Bring documentation proving legal acquisition to your first meeting with the taxidermist. If you don't have it, don't proceed.
Permits Required for Taxidermists
Working with protected bats requires permits from your state's wildlife agency and often from the U.S. Fish and Wildlife Service. Some states require specific taxidermist licensing for working with protected species. A responsible taxidermist will ask for documentation before beginning work. They'll explain the permitting process. They'll verify legal status. If they don't, that's a serious red flag. They either don't know the law or don't care, and both are disqualifying.
Bat Species Identification and Legal Status
Bat identification is tricky. Many species look similar to untrained eyes. A little brown bat and a big brown bat are easily confused. A Mexican free-tailed bat is distinct, but some myotis species are nearly impossible to distinguish without expertise. For legal purposes, you need accurate species identification. Museum staff, state wildlife biologists, or bat research centers can help with identification if you have a specimen. Do not guess. A wrong identification could mean you're working with a more protected species than you thought.
Common North American bat species include: little brown bat (protected in most states), big brown bat (regulated in most states), Mexican free-tailed bat (protected in most states), eastern pipistrelle, Indiana bat (federally endangered), gray bat (federally endangered), pallid bat, and numerous myotis species. Each has different legal status. Each requires different handling and permitting.
Bat Preservation Methods
Traditional Taxidermy Mount
A preserved bat in a lifelike pose on a small base or in a display case. The bat is positioned as if crawling, hanging, or in a natural resting posture—wings folded, hanging upside down, or in a crawling stance. This requires incredible attention to detail. Bat anatomy is delicate, and the wing membranes are among the most fragile structures in vertebrate anatomy. Damage during preparation is permanent and immediately obvious.
Cost Range: $200–$400 per specimen (for specialists willing to do individual bats).
Timeline: 2–4 months per bat. These are not quick projects.
Preservation Challenge: The wing membranes are paper-thin leather-like structures supported by elongated finger bones. Damage to these membranes is permanent. The preservation process requires extreme care in handling, curing, and mounting to avoid tearing or shrinking the membranes. The taxidermist must use specialized preservatives and control humidity and temperature precisely during drying.
Display Quality: Exceptional if done well. A properly mounted bat looks alive—wings detailed, facial features visible, body posture natural.
Wet Preservation (Museum Jars)
Less common for display but useful for research and education. The bat is preserved in a clear fluid—typically ethanol or formalin-based solution—that prevents decomposition while maintaining anatomical detail. This method is superior for long-term preservation of specimens intended for future research or reference. The specimen can be removed for examination, studied under magnification, and re-preserved indefinitely.
Cost Range: $100–$200 for preparation and housing in a museum jar.
Display Quality: Educational rather than attractive. The fluid can cloud over time if not maintained, and the specimen appears less lifelike than a taxidermied mount, but anatomical detail remains pristine.
Best For: Scientific institutions, educational collections, long-term research preservation. This is museum work, not hobby display.
Skeletal Preparation
The bat is carefully cleaned and preserved as a skeletal mount, showing the remarkable bone structure that makes flight possible. This reveals anatomy in a way living display can't. It's also the most durable form of preservation—bone lasts centuries with minimal care. The delicate vertebrae, the elongated finger bones, the unique ribcage structure—all become visible and educational.
Cost Range: $150–$300.
Educational Value: Extremely high. A bat skeleton displays the elongated finger bones, the delicate ribcage, the unique anatomical adaptations for flight in vivid detail. Students and researchers can learn from actual structure without the damage associated with dissection.
Durability: Exceptional. Bone outlasts fur and soft tissue preservation by centuries.
Ethical Sourcing Considerations
Bat preservation should never incentivize collection or harm. The ethics are non-negotiable. Ethical sourcing means specimens come from:
- Natural mortality in wildlife rehabilitation centers
- Museum or research institution specimens
- Captive-bred animals from educational programs
- Roadkill collection programs (in some regions, with proper permits)
If your bat came from any other source—wild collection without permits, poached specimens, specimens from unknown origin—don't proceed. Working with illegally sourced bats supports poaching and harms conservation efforts. More importantly, it's a federal crime. The penalties are severe, and the ethics are clear.
Technical Challenges of Bat Taxidermy
Wing Membrane Preservation
The wings are the most delicate element. Bat wings consist of extremely thin patagium—skin stretched between elongated finger bones—that can tear with minimal contact. The membranes can shrink as they cure, creating permanent wrinkles. They can mold if humidity is excessive. They can become brittle if dried too quickly. A skilled taxidermist treats the membranes with specialized preservatives, dries them in precise conditions (usually 50–55% humidity, 65–70°F), and handles them with extreme care throughout the process. Even with expertise, wing membranes are the limiting factor in bat mount quality.
Size and Detail Work
Most bats are 2–6 inches long. Some species are smaller. The eye is tiny—sometimes just 3–4mm diameter. The facial features are intricate, including details on the nose leaf (in some species) that are essential for identification. The overall detail work demands magnification and precision tools. The taxidermist must sculpt tiny facial details, position delicate ears (which are even more fragile than wings), and ensure the expression conveys life despite the minuscule scale. This is not beginner work. This is specialist work requiring steady hands and magnification setup.
Form Selection and Customization
Standard mammal forms don't work for bats. Bats require custom forms built from clay, wax, or foam to match their specific anatomy. The body posture—hanging, crawling, or resting—determines the entire form structure. Not all taxidermists have access to or experience making these specialized forms. A taxidermist working with bats either has custom forms available or has the skill to create them. If they don't, they're not equipped for bat work.
Tanning and Hide Preparation
Bat hide is extraordinarily delicate. Standard mammal preservation methods can damage it. The fur is fine and easily matted. The hide itself is paper-thin. Bat-specific preservation requires gentle handling, specialized pH levels in pickle solutions, and careful temperature control during tanning. A general taxidermist might not understand these nuances. A bat specialist will.
Finding a Bat Specialist
Few taxidermists work on bats. Most work through museums or research institutions. If you have a legally-sourced bat specimen and proper permits, your options include:
- Natural history museums: Often have conservators who work with bats. They're connected to university systems and research institutions.
- University natural science departments: May have contacts with specialists or in-house expertise.
- Bat conservation organizations: Groups like Bat Conservation International can recommend taxidermists experienced with their work.
- Specialized wildlife taxidermists: Those focused on small mammals or exotic species. Check portfolios for bat work specifically.
Don't expect a quick response or low cost. Bat preservation is specialized and rarely done commercially. Most bat work is institutional. You're entering professional territory, and you should expect professional pricing and professional timelines.
Display and Long-Term Storage
Museum-Quality Display
A bat mount should be displayed in a small glass case with controlled humidity and minimal light exposure. UV-filtering glass protects the delicate pigmentation in the wings (some bats have color in their membranes). The case should maintain 45–55% humidity and stay away from direct sunlight. Temperature should be stable at 65–72°F. Fluctuations cause the membranes to expand and contract, creating stress and eventual damage.
Long-Term Storage
If preserving for research purposes, a sealed jar in cool (55–65°F), dark storage is superior to display. Bats preserved this way can remain in research condition for decades. The specimen is protected from pest activity, environmental fluctuations, and light damage. This is how museums preserve specimens intended for future research.

FAQ
Can I collect a bat I find dead? Not legally in most cases. Even collecting a dead bat without a permit can violate state and federal law. Contact your wildlife agency first. They may have procedures for dead bat collection, or they may direct you to a rehabilitation center.
Can I mount a bat from my attic? Only if you have a permit allowing collection from your property and the species is not protected. Most scenarios don't meet these criteria. Contact wildlife professionals instead of attempting preservation yourself. They can identify the species and advise you on legality.
How long does a bat mount last? With proper display and care, 50+ years. The delicate nature of bats means environmental control is critical. Temperature swings of more than 5°F and humidity swings of more than 10% cause faster deterioration than in larger mounts. Keep conditions stable.
Is bat taxidermy ethical? When done with legally-sourced specimens from natural mortality or authorized research, yes. It preserves biological specimens for education and research. Museums rely on properly preserved bats. When done with illegally-collected or poached bats, it's not ethical and it's illegal.
Why is bat preservation important? Bat specimens document species characteristics, geographic variation, size ranges, and provide research material for conservation efforts. Museums rely on preserved bats to study population health, disease patterns, and evolutionary adaptation. Properly preserved specimens contribute to science.
